Output ef71a7293bc5f30ce939243c7b5532c0906f9e162b4f9f09ac5cc88fb8a6df5a:1

value
25394852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3760009bfd0988f9b2f9a44f819cafe680417 OP_EQUAL
address
3BMEXeZkNbmzjyEGc5yhJpUWGg8SBkQYFV
transaction
ef71a7293bc5f30ce939243c7b5532c0906f9e162b4f9f09ac5cc88fb8a6df5a
spent
true